Got 8 of those polymer mags from 2 separate order. First 4 when they first came out at 18$ free shipping and last 4 for the same price but I paid shipping.

They all fit 5 rounds and insert on a closed bolt.
All of them hold the bolt open on last round without any failure.
None of them have caused failure to feed.
They all insert/remove without any efforts.
Build quality, they are closer to pmags than tapcos.

Ordered 8 more before commenting, just in case :p Its just too bad they dont make plain ones without the window.

I still use my 8 metal ones. Two of them are hard to insert/remove but they all run perfectly.
 
Its a fantasy. People have been crying about the "proprietary" nature of the mags for decades. If it made financial sense, it would have been done already. If the Vz58 cost 400 bucks and used AK mags it might get some traction in the states but that isnt going to happen when the CSA rifles are already more expensive then basically any AK there is.

It wasn't all that long ago when these rifles were half the price they are now, had cheap surplus parts kits readily available, and domestic manufacture wouldn't have been viable.

Times have changed, and even surplus stocks of firearms vastly more common than the vz58 are starting to dry up now.
